Work collaboratively as you design, develop, and implement software solutions, such as mobile apps, video games, and robotics software. You'll gain real-world experience by completing hands-on projects and developing a strong theoretical foundation that prepares you for a meaningful and successful career.
Courses and Curriculum
You'll learn to develop solutions to real-world problems by using proven technologies. You’ll also know how to combine a deep understanding of technology with problem-solving, communication, and management skills. You'll analyze problems, manage and lead teams to tackle those problems and communicate solutions and opportunities back to the wider organization.
